Afternoon all. I was wondering if anyone can give any advice into the use of flecainide to treat arrhythmias. I have just finished a telephone consultation with an electrophysiologist who has suggested this drug alongside the bisoprolol I currently take - it's only 1.25 and I really don't think it's helping at all.

Currently my choices are learn to live with it (not very strong there) or try this new drug. Any experiences would be gratefully received.

Thank you.

Hi Debbie

Flecainide is a very popular drug for calming heart rhythm disturbances. I took it for many years and it was the only pill which really helped. There is a forum on Health Unlocked regarding Atrial fibrillation which I'm sure you will get more answers from:
